Oracle® Fusion Middleware Oracle Warehouse BuilderからOracle Data Integratorへの移行 12c (12.1.3) E59398-01 |
|
![]() 前 |
![]() 次 |
この章では、移行の確認および検証方法を説明します。
内容は次のとおりです。
移行の完了後またはテスト移行の実行後に2つのファイルが作成されます。デフォルトでは、ファイル名はmigration.log
およびmigration.report
です。これらのファイルを使用して、移行の確認、見直しおよびトラブルシューティングを行います。
デフォルトでは、これらのファイルは移行ユーティリティ構成ファイルと同じ場所に保存されています。構成ファイルのMIGRATION_LOG_FILE
パラメータを使用して、別のファイル名と場所を指定できます。このパラメータの詳細は、「構成ファイルのパラメータ」のMIGRATION_LOG_FILE
を参照してください。
内容は次のとおりです。
移行ユーティリティ・ログ・ファイルには、移行、拒否またはスキップされたオブジェクトの詳細と、エラーが発生した場合はエラー・メッセージが含まれています。
ログ・ファイルは次のセクションから構成されます。
移行モードが記載されたログ・ファイル・ヘッダー、ログ・ファイルの作成時間、OWB詳細とODI詳細、ログ・ファイルへのフルパス、および構成オプション。
移行開始時間
各オブジェクトの移行ステータスに関する詳細情報(移行が成功したか、拒否されたか、スキップされたか)、およびエラーが発生した場合はエラー・メッセージ。移行ユーティリティの実行時に発生する可能性のある情報メッセージ、警告メッセージおよびエラー・メッセージの詳細は、「メッセージ・リファレンス」を参照してください。
各オブジェクトへのパスを含む、オブジェクト・タイプ別に編成されたサマリー情報
実行時間合計および移行終了時間が記載されたログ・ファイル・フッター
例4-1 移行ユーティリティ・ログ・ファイルのサンプル
MIGRATION_MODE
がRUN
に設定されているサンプルの移行ユーティリティ・ログ・ファイルの例を次に示します。
******************************************************************************* * Oracle Warehouse Builder - Migration Utility - Log * Created: 4/3/14 11:26 PM * Migration Report Style - RUN * * OWB Release:11.2.0.4.0 - OWB Repository: OWB_REPO_MIG/machine.oracle.com:1521:orcl11204 - OWB Workspace: OWB_REPO_MIG.OWB_REPO_WKSP1 * * ODI Release:12.1.3.0.0 - ODI Master mig12c/jdbc:oracle:thin:@machine:1521:orcl11203 - ODI User/Work Repository:SUPERVISOR/WORKREP1 * * Log File: /tmp/migration.log * * Configuration Options * --------------------- * MIGRATION_REPORT_INCLUDE=ALL * MIGRATION_MODE=RUN * MIGRATE_DEPENDENCIES=true * STOP_ON_ERROR=false * SPLIT_JOIN_FOR_ANSI_SYNTAX=true * MIGRATE_UNBOUND_OPERATOR=false * FLUSH_BATCH_SIZE=50 * MIGRATION_STRATEGY=NODUP * MIGRATION_OBJECTS=PROJECT.PRO_MIGRATION ******************************************************************************** Migration started at 4/3/14 11:26 PM Pacific Standard Time ******************************************************************************** ----START MIGRATE LOCATION MIGRATION_SRC_MOD_LOC. ----SUCCESSFULLY MIGRATED MIGRATION_SRC_MOD_LOC. ----START MIGRATE LOCATION OPERATOR_MIGRATION_LOC. --------[INFO][Migration][MU-1010]OPERATOR_MIGRATION_LOC is skipped because it already exists. ----END MIGRATE OPERATOR_MIGRATION_LOC. START MIGRATE PROJECT PRO_MIGRATION. FLUSH OdiDataServer[1] COST(MS):47 ----START MIGRATE MODULE_FOR_LOGICALSCHEMA TEST_MOD. ----SUCCESSFULLY MIGRATED TEST_MOD. ----START MIGRATE MODULE TEST_MOD. FLUSH OdiLogicalSchema[1] COST(MS):27 --------START MIGRATE TABLE DEPT. --------SUCCESSFULLY MIGRATED DEPT. --------START MIGRATE TABLE EMP. --------SUCCESSFULLY MIGRATED EMP. --------START MIGRATE TABLE TGT_EMP. --------SUCCESSFULLY MIGRATED TGT_EMP. --------START MIGRATE TABLE TGT_EMP_CONSTRAINTS. --------SUCCESSFULLY MIGRATED TGT_EMP_CONSTRAINTS. --------START MIGRATE VIEW TGT_V_EMP. --------SUCCESSFULLY MIGRATED TGT_V_EMP. ----SUCCESSFULLY MIGRATED TEST_MOD. ----START MIGRATE MODULE_FOR_LOGICALSCHEMA TEST_SRC_MOD. FLUSH OdiDataStore[5] COST(MS):373 ----SUCCESSFULLY MIGRATED TEST_SRC_MOD. ----START MIGRATE MODULE TEST_SRC_MOD. --------START MIGRATE TABLE EMPLOYEES. FLUSH OdiModel[1] COST(MS):78 --------SUCCESSFULLY MIGRATED EMPLOYEES. ----SUCCESSFULLY MIGRATED TEST_SRC_MOD. ----START SECOND PASS FOR TABLE. --------FOREIGN KEY CREATED: TGT_EMP_CONSTRAINTS.DEPTNO --> DEPT.DEPTNO --------FOREIGN KEY CREATED: TGT_V_EMP.DEPTNO --> DEPT.DEPTNO ----END SECOND PASS. ----START MIGRATE MAPPING_MODULE TEST_MOD. --------START MIGRATE MAPPING BASIC_JOIN. FLUSH MAPPING, MIGRATED 0 COST(MS):57 --------SUCCESSFULLY MIGRATED BASIC_JOIN. --------START MIGRATE MAPPING TLO_MAP. --------SUCCESSFULLY MIGRATED TLO_MAP. --------START MIGRATE MAPPING UNSUPPORT_MAP. ------------[INFO][Migration][MU-5001]Migration of mapping with mapping operator MATCHMERGE:MATCHMERGE is not supported. --------FAILED MIGRATE UNSUPPORT_MAP. ----SUCCESSFULLY MIGRATED TEST_MOD. ----START MIGRATE MAPPING_MODULE TEST_SRC_MOD. FLUSH Mapping[2] COST(MS):880 ----SUCCESSFULLY MIGRATED TEST_SRC_MOD. SUCCESSFULLY MIGRATED PRO_MIGRATION. ******************************************************************************** TABLE[TOTAL:5 MIGRATED:5 REJECTED:0 SKIPPED:0]. ----PASSED: PROJECT[PRO_MIGRATION].MODULE[TEST_MOD].TABLE[DEPT]. ----PASSED: PROJECT[PRO_MIGRATION].MODULE[TEST_MOD].TABLE[EMP]. ----PASSED: PROJECT[PRO_MIGRATION].MODULE[TEST_MOD].TABLE[TGT_EMP]. ----PASSED: PROJECT[PRO_MIGRATION].MODULE[TEST_MOD].TABLE[TGT_EMP_CONSTRAINTS]. ----PASSED: PROJECT[PRO_MIGRATION].MODULE[TEST_SRC_MOD].TABLE[EMPLOYEES]. LOCATION[TOTAL:2 MIGRATED:1 REJECTED:0 SKIPPED:1]. ----PASSED: PROJECT[PUBLIC_PROJECT].LOCATION[MIGRATION_SRC_MOD_LOC]. ----SKIPPED: PROJECT[PUBLIC_PROJECT].LOCATION[OPERATOR_MIGRATION_LOC]. MAPPING_MODULE[TOTAL:2 MIGRATED:2 REJECTED:0 SKIPPED:0]. ----PASSED: PROJECT[PRO_MIGRATION].MODULE[TEST_MOD]. ----PASSED: PROJECT[PRO_MIGRATION].MODULE[TEST_SRC_MOD]. VIEW[TOTAL:1 MIGRATED:1 REJECTED:0 SKIPPED:0]. ----PASSED: PROJECT[PRO_MIGRATION].MODULE[TEST_MOD].VIEW[TGT_V_EMP]. MODULE[TOTAL:2 MIGRATED:2 REJECTED:0 SKIPPED:0]. ----PASSED: PROJECT[PRO_MIGRATION].MODULE[TEST_MOD]. ----PASSED: PROJECT[PRO_MIGRATION].MODULE[TEST_SRC_MOD]. PROJECT[TOTAL:1 MIGRATED:1 REJECTED:0 SKIPPED:0]. ----PASSED: PROJECT[PRO_MIGRATION]. MAPPING[TOTAL:3 MIGRATED:2 REJECTED:1 SKIPPED:0]. ----PASSED: PROJECT[PRO_MIGRATION].MODULE[TEST_MOD].MAPPING[BASIC_JOIN]. ----PASSED: PROJECT[PRO_MIGRATION].MODULE[TEST_MOD].MAPPING[TLO_MAP]. ----FAILED: PROJECT[PRO_MIGRATION].MODULE[TEST_MOD].MAPPING[UNSUPPORT_MAP]. MODULE_FOR_LOGICALSCHEMA[TOTAL:2 MIGRATED:2 REJECTED:0 SKIPPED:0]. ----PASSED: PROJECT[PRO_MIGRATION].MODULE[TEST_MOD]. ----PASSED: PROJECT[PRO_MIGRATION].MODULE[TEST_SRC_MOD]. ******************************************************************************** Migration ended at 4/3/14 11:27 PM Pacific Standard Time Total migration time (hh:mm:ss): 00:00:56
移行ユーティリティ除外レポートには、移行されたオブジェクトのサマリーが示され、各オブジェクトの移行が成功したか、拒否されたか、スキップされたかがリストされます。
除外レポートは次のセクションから構成されます。
移行モードが記載された除外レポート・ヘッダー、レポートの作成時間、OWB詳細とODI詳細、レポート・ファイルへのフルパス、および構成オプション。
移行開始時間
移行されたプロジェクトの数と各プロジェクトに移行されたオブジェクトの合計数が記載された移行の統計
選択された各オブジェクトの移行ステータスの詳細(移行が成功したか、拒否されたか、スキップされたか)。
実行時間合計および移行終了時間が記載された除外レポート・フッター
例4-2 移行ユーティリティ除外レポートのサンプル
MIGRATION_MODE
がRUN
に設定されているサンプルの移行ユーティリティ除外レポートの例を次に示します。
******************************************************************************* *Oracle Warehouse Builder - Migration Utility - Summary Report *Created: 4/3/14 11:26 PM *Migration Report Style - RUN * *OWB Release:11.2.0.4.0 - OWB Repository: OWB_REPO_MIG/machine.oracle.com:1521:orcl11204 - OWB Workspace: OWB_REPO_MIG.OWB_REPO_WKSP1 * *ODI Release:12.1.3.0.0 - ODI Master mig12c/jdbc:oracle:thin:@machine:1521:orcl11203 - ODI User/Work Repository: SUPERVISOR/WORKREP1 * *Report File: /tmp/migration.report * Configuration Options --------------------- *MIGRATION_REPORT_INCLUDE=ALL *MIGRATION_MODE=RUN *MIGRATE_DEPENDENCIES=true *STOP_ON_ERROR=false *SPLIT_JOIN_FOR_ANSI_SYNTAX=true *MIGRATE_UNBOUND_OPERATOR=false *FLUSH_BATCH_SIZE=50 *MIGRATION_STRATEGY=NODUP *MIGRATION_OBJECTS=PROJECT.PRO_MIGRATION ******************************************************************************** Migration started at 4/3/14 11:26 PM Pacific Standard Time Statistics ------------ Total Projects Migrated: 2 ******************************************************************************** PROJECT: PUBLIC_PROJECT Object Types Migrated Rejected Skipped -------------------------- --------- --------- -------- LOCATION: 1 0 1 ******************************************************************************** PROJECT: PRO_MIGRATION Object Types Migrated Rejected Skipped -------------------------- --------- --------- -------- TABLE: 5 0 0 MAPPING_MODULE: 2 0 0 VIEW: 1 0 0 MODULE: 2 0 0 MAPPING: 2 1 0 MODULE_FOR_LOGICALSCHEMA: 2 0 0 Details -------- ******************************************************************************** PROJECT: PUBLIC_PROJECT Object Types Status --------------------------- ------- LOCATION MIGRATION_SRC_MOD_LOC SUCCESS OPERATOR_MIGRATION_LOC [INFO][Migration][MU-1010]OPERATOR_MIGRATION_LOC is skipped because it already exists. ******************************************************************************** PROJECT: PRO_MIGRATION Object Types Status --------------------------- ------- TABLE DEPT SUCCESS EMP SUCCESS TGT_EMP SUCCESS TGT_EMP_CONSTRAINTS SUCCESS EMPLOYEES SUCCESS MAPPING_MODULE TEST_MOD SUCCESS TEST_SRC_MOD SUCCESS VIEW TGT_V_EMP SUCCESS MODULE TEST_MOD SUCCESS TEST_SRC_MOD SUCCESS MAPPING BASIC_JOIN SUCCESS TLO_MAP SUCCESS UNSUPPORT_MAP [INFO][Migration][MU-5001]Migration of mapping with mapping operator MATCHMERGE:MATCHMERGE is not supported. MODULE_FOR_LOGICALSCHEMA TEST_MOD SUCCESS TEST_SRC_MOD SUCCESS Migration ended at 4/3/14 11:27 PM Pacific Standard Time Total migration time (hh:mm:ss): 00:00:56
移行の完了後、ODIで次の手順を実行してOWBから移行されたマッピングを検証します。
ODI Studioを使用してODI環境に接続します。詳細は、『Oracle Data Integrator開発者ガイド』の作業リポジトリへの接続に関する項を参照してください。
トポロジ・ナビゲータに移動して、データ・サーバーの設定を確認します。環境によりユーザー名、パスワードまたはJDBC URLなどの情報の一部を編集する必要がある場合があります。移行された各データ・サーバーが正しく構成されているか確認するために、それぞれの接続をテストします。『Oracle Data Integrator開発者ガイド』のトポロジの設定に関する項を参照してください。
デザイナ・ナビゲータに移動して、「モデル」パネルで移行されたモデルとデータストアを確認します。『Oracle Data Integrator開発者ガイド』のデータ・モデルおよびデータストアの作成と使用に関する項を参照してください。
デザイナ・ナビゲータに移動し、マッピングを実行して「プロジェクト」パネルで移行されたマッピングを確認します。『Oracle Data Integrator開発者ガイド』のマッピングの作成と使用に関する項を参照してください。